Preface

In March 2013, Yahoo! CEO Marissa Mayer sent a companywide memo that banned employees from working at home. She wrote, “To become the absolute best place to work, communication and collaboration will be important, so we need to work side-by-side.”[1]

Mayer’s motivations for making this now-infamous decision have been debated ad finem. It may or may not have been the right move for Yahoo!, but one thing is clear: working side-by-side does not require physical presence.
